In Korea, a four-lane motorway is being constructed between the city of Busan and Geoje island, reducing travelling times from one hour by ferry to just 10 minutes by car. The so-called Busan-Geoje Fixed Link consists of two cable-stayed girder bridges and a tunnel, crossing the bay of Jinhae. MARIN contributed to this unique infrastructure project with scale model tests and computer simulations.
